Method
Omelet base
- 1
Beat eggs
Crack the 4 large eggs into a medium bowl. Add 2 tablespoons whole milk,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1 teaspoon black pepper. Whisk vigorously until mixture is uniformly pale and slightly frothy, about 30–45 seconds.
- 2
Preheat pan
Place a 10-inch nonstick skillet over medium heat. Add 1 teaspoon neutral oil and 1 tablespoon unsalted butter. Heat until butter is melted and foamy but not browned, about 1–2 minutes.
Meat mixture
- 3
Prepare meats
Cut bacon into 1/2-inch pieces. Remove sausage from casings (if using links) and roughly chop. Dice deli ham and slice kielbasa or chorizo into small rounds.

Add ham and kielbasa
Add the diced ham and kielbasa/chorizo slices to the meat skillet and cook another 2 minutes to heat through and develop a bit of color. Remove the meat mixture to a paper towel–lined plate to drain excess fat. Leave about 1 teaspoon of rendered fat in the pan to flavor the vegetables (discard excess).
Vegetables & aromatics
- 6
Sauté aromatics
Reduce heat under the meat skillet to medium. Add the 1/4 cup diced yellow onion and 1/4 cup diced red bell pepper to the pan with the reserved fat. Sauté until softened and translucent, about 3–4 minutes. Stir in 1/2 teaspoon minced garlic and cook 20–30 seconds until fragrant. Add the cooked meat back into the skillet, toss to combine, then transfer the mixture to a small bowl.

Add fillings
Evenly distribute the warm meat-and-vegetable mixture over one half of the omelet. Sprinkle 1/2 cup shredded cheddar and 1/4 cup shredded Monterey/pepper jack over the meat. Scatter 1 teaspoon chopped fresh parsley (optional) and 1 tablespoon chopped chives or green onions over the cheese.
- 10
Finish cooking & fold
Let the omelet cook another 30–60 seconds until the cheese begins to melt and the eggs are fully set but still tender. Use the spatula to fold the empty half over the filled half. Cook 10–20 seconds to seal and warm through.
- 11
Plate and garnish
Slide the folded omelet onto a plate. Garnish with remaining chives/green onions and an extra pinch of black pepper if desired. Serve immediately with hot sauce or salsa on the side (about 2 teaspoons per serving).
